Output 9716bc89aabc9af4e4a68fd32e548d63a46f518c0636d0b4909ff8764d01f105:0

value
750805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9ac868c911ca98b7dfcb0cf702167f028a638d3 OP_EQUAL
address
3HAAoFVe8vyeYmCTBkvMHr3rkhmNreGY7a
transaction
9716bc89aabc9af4e4a68fd32e548d63a46f518c0636d0b4909ff8764d01f105
confirmations
359796
spent
true